SFTP question (searched and not found an answer): I can upload some wav files but not others. I understand that Play expects a 48kHz stereo file, and I can load up some 21.1 BIT rate samples and not others (all wav files). Any idea why? I would not have expected Norns to reject certain types of files but rather, just have issues with certain types of files usages.

[can’t view sample rate, but i’m sure they’re all the same so I don’t think that’s the issue]

super weird – what exactly happens when you try to upload through STFP? screenshots/error messages + the exact files would be super helpful, feel free to email help@monome.org :slight_smile:

There’s no error. Nothing.
It just won’t let me.
No transfer happens.

It IS connected though, because if I move on to a different file, it will upload.
Here’s an example of something that WON’T upload.
Here’s an example of something that WILL upload.

Can’t view sample rate on those files, but as I noted I’m nearly certain they’re the same.

EDIT: This is using Cyberduck as recommended.

hmm. working on my side:

so, Cyberduck is just not showing the transfer initializing? this is on a factory norns + is your norns software up to date?

Wow.
That’s very odd! I’ve rebooted Norns (several times) and my computer!
Yes, factory Norns and up to date.

Cyberduck just doesn’t do anything. It’s as if I never even tried to transfer it. Maybe I’ll try a different app.

wild! have you received the same results with drag + drop as well as the menu Action > Upload?
and you’ve confirmed that the file isn’t populating on norns and perhaps just not showing the transfer?

Aha! I think I figured out the issue.
It’s not a file problem actually. It appears that either Norns (or, more likely, Cyberduck) doesn’t like super-multi-leveled folder structures. If I pull out the troublesome files from their original folder and try to upload it will work. If I do it from the multi-leveled folder (ie. folders within folders), Cyberduck won’t do any transfer. Very odd.

Same issue w drag and drop or manual selection.

woah, how deep? useful data point!

It looks like 10 is the limit for Norns or Cyberduck :slight_smile:
